Ability Ratings
1st off, I'll echo everyone else to say thanks for the great work on this!
I'm trying to use FHM for an offline league where I sim and upload all the results to a site using the converter, and we plan to do an inaugural draft so I want to give everyone a single spreadsheet to use for the draft. Problem is, none of the csv files that the game exports have the calculated "ability" rating for each category (mental/physical/offense/defense), just the individual component ratings. I'm wondering how you were able to capture those top-line numbers, did the developers give you access to hidden tables, or (more likely, since the html coding is being done on the user device rather than a server where you could do a lookup) they must have shared the formula for weighting those component numbers to derive the total ability score? I suppose I could unlock it via trial and error by editing a player category by category to see by what factor the overall number changes, but I'm already working way too hard on this ;-), so if you don't mind letting me know how the secret sauce is made it would be a big help. For all of the ability totals (mental, physical, offence, defence), the converter simply adds all of the individual category ratings together and then multiplies that total by 7.1 to get the ability. For the goalie ability total, 4.6 is the multiplier (exact ability totals are only available within FHM). |

![]() update... added two new options in the config.txt file (for version 0.7b). - build_website=2, when building a website, this option will cut the overall conversion time in half, as local .html files will not be built. - expanded_highlights=1 (for hits, SB, GvA, TkA, and FO%). GvA and TkA highlights are based on ratios against each other, rather than in a per GP format (RED indicating if a player is giving away the puck considerably more than taking it away, and GREEN indicating if a player is taking away the puck considerably more than giving it away). update... added a newspaper box score style, where all daily box scores are on the same page for quick viewing. It has a monochrome newsprint color scheme with highly compact box scores (scaled down font size, and just the basic stats). They are accessible from a new hyperlink on the league's Schedule/Results page. Added support for a multi-column (1, 2 or 3) newspaper layout in the config.txt file.
